GRASS中的3D栅格数据处理功能

GRASS中的3D栅格数据处理功能


发布日期: 1970-01-01 更新日期: 2016-10-28 编辑:zhangxiang 浏览次数: 4677

标签:

摘要: 3D栅格(voxel) 数据的导入 r3.in.ascii 模块支持一般的x,y,z 数据的导入。此外, voxels 也可以从3D点矢量数据生成(tv.to.rast3).通常被导入的是完整的地图。volume也可以基于2D的高程地图和栅格地图创建(r.to...

3D栅格(voxel) 数据的导入

r3.in.ascii 模块支持一般的x,y,z 数据的导入。此外, voxels 也可以从3D点矢量数据生成(tv.to.rast3).通常被导入的是完整的地图。volume也可以基于2D的高程地图和栅格地图创建(r.to.rast3elev). volume 还可以由几个2D栅格地图切片组成,这些切片混合构成了3D raster volume 地图(r.to.rast3).

voxel 区域设置以及3D 掩膜

GRASS 的3D栅格地图处理依照当前的3D区域设置进行(参考g.region,-p3参数),换句话说,该处理过程使用当前区域范围、垂直范围和当前3D分辨率等参数。如果3D分辨率与输入的栅格地图不同,会先进行即时的重采样(最临近距离法—nearest neighbor resampling )。如果重采样方法不满足要求,输入地图只有事先使用专用模块处理。掩膜设置使用r3.mask.

voxel 操作

使用r3.mapcalc可以进行功能强大的3D地图代数。voxel 转换成矢量或2D栅格地图3D 矢量点数据可以转换为GRASS 的3D栅格地图(v.to.rast3). 相反,图层也能从3D栅格地图转换成2D栅格地图(r3.to.rast).基于2D高程地图,分类排列的2D栅格地图可由3D栅格地图中提取(r3.corss.rast).

voxel 统计

r3.stats 和r3.univar 能进行volume 统计量的计算。

voxel 导出

GRASS 3D 栅格地图可以导出成VTK 格式r3.out.vtk. VTK 文件利用VTK 工具箱、Paraview 和MayaVi等工具可视化查看。GRASS 2D 栅格地图用r.out.vtk可以导出成VTK 格式,GRASS的矢量地图用v.out.vtk导出为VTK格式。GRASS 3D 栅格地图还能由/把Vis5D 导入/导出(r3.in.v5d,r3.out.v5d.注意Vis5D 受支持的voxel 的数目的限制。

关注公众号
获取免费资源

随机推荐


Copyright © Since 2014. 开源地理空间基金会中文分会 吉ICP备05002032号

Powered by TorCMS

OSGeo 中国中心 邮件列表

问题讨论 : 要订阅或者退订列表,请点击 订阅

发言 : 请写信给: osgeo-china@lists.osgeo.org